Datasheet
2015 Microchip Technology Inc. DS50002279B-page 5
RN4020
15 WAKE_HW
Hardware wake from Dormant state. Setting the
WAKE_HW (pin15) high wakes the module from Dor-
mant mode. During the module power up, if
WAKE_HW pin is flipped high and low for three
cycles (putting the WAKE_HW pin into high, low, and
then high again is considered as one flip cycle) in the
first five seconds, then the module performs a factory
Reset. If the WAKE_SW pin is high when a factory
Reset is performed, the factory Reset is a full reset.
Otherwise, it is a partial reset that retains the device
name, private service and scripts. Set WAKE_HW
pin to low in order to lower power consumption in
Deep Sleep and Dormant modes.
Active-high; internal pull down
16 GND Ground Ground
17 SPI/PIO
SPI/PIO for pins 10-13; active-high
Input with internal pull down;
selects SPI on pins 10-13
18
RTS
PIO[6]
Reserved for RTS if hardware flow control on UART
is enabled. If the data transmission to RN4020 must
be halted, assert RTS to high. RTS pin operates
independently from the CTS (pin 14).
• RTS (output)
• PIO[6]
19
PWM4
PIO[7]
Spare PIO
PIO[7]; Spare PIO configurable as
input or output
20 RSVD Do not connect. Factory diagnostics. No Connect
21 SDA
SDA Data line of the I
2
C interface. The RN4020
always acts as the I
2
C Master.
SDA
22 SCL I
2
C Clock SCL
23 VDD Supply voltage 1.8 to 3.6V
24 GND Ground Ground
TABLE 1-1: PIN DESCRIPTION (CONTINUED)
Pin Name Description Function
CAUTION
A full factory Reset erases scripts and sets the
device name to the serialized name. For more
information, refer to the SF Command in the
RN4020 Bluetooth Low Energy User's Guide
(DS70005191).